Nephrology Associates of Northern Illinois and... is Hiring a Support Analyst Near Brook, IL

NANI is hiring a Support Analyst for our helpdesk department based out of Oak Brook, IL.

The Support Analyst is responsible for providing timely tier 1 and 2 technical assistance requests and support to NANI staff and our vendors. The Support Analyst will be utilized in many different capacities to ensure proper management of our multiple locations, networks, and systems. We strive to make sure our networks are secure and running optimally. The role of the Support Analyst is a fast paced, challenging, and rewarding position. The role requires a strong technical skill set along with excellent interpersonal skills.

Responsibilities

Technical

  • Provide tier 1 and 2 company and end-user support remotely. Focused on resolving issues before they affect business operations. This includes utilizing tools such as LAPS, Microsoft Intune, ConnectWise Automate, Citrix, Screen Connect, and the Cisco Meraki Dashboard.
  • Provide tier 1 networking assistance to staff and pro-actively assess health while performing daily functions. With Technologies like Windows server, VM Ware, SharePoint, Firewall basics, switching basics, PowerShell, Active Directory, Group policy configuration and cloud services such as Office 365, Azure AD, Intune, Autopilot and Carbon Black.
  • Identifies, documents, and troubleshoots user computing issues to resolution and maintains a courteous and professional experience while assisting.
  • Identifies user problems and works within a structured problem management and resolution process to process service desk tickets. Using systems such as IT Glue, Freshdesk, and ConnectWise Automate.
  • Works with other staff and vendors to deliver effective support and management service.
  • Assist with on-boarding new staff and business acquisitions.
  • Install, Modify, and repair computer hardware and software.
  • Run Diagnostic applications to identify and resolve problems.
